ITEM 5 – FEES AND COMPENSATION
5a: Fee Schedules
SoundView Advisors (“Advisor”) provides discretionary investment advisory services for an annual
retainer fee, which is calculated as a percentage of assets under management.
The annual retainer fee schedule for advisory services is:
Assets Under Management Annual Fee (%)
Less than $750,000 1.25%
Next $750,000 to $3,000,000 0.75%
Next $3,000,001 to $10,000,000 0.50%
Next $10,000,001 and above 0.40%
For purposes of determining value, securities and other instruments traded on a market for which actual
transaction prices are publicly reported are valued at the last reported sale price on the principal market in
which they are traded. The above fees may be negotiable in special circumstances. The minimum fee is
$1,875/quarter for any new clients as of 2024. We occasionally waive the minimum fee in cases of
financial hardship or a long-term relationship between the client and the firm.
The annual fee for investment management services provided is based upon a percentage (%) of the
market value of the Assets under management in accordance with the fee schedule in the Agreement
signed by the client. We consider cash to be an asset class and part of Assets under management and
subject to the same fee calculation as the client’s non-cash investments.
EXAMPLE CALCULATION:
The annualized Fee for a client with an AUM value of $3,500,000 is $28,750.
• The first $750,000 billed at 1.25% = $9,375.00
• The following $2,250,000 billed at .75% = $16,875.00
• The final $500,000 billed at 0.5% = $2,500.00
• $9,375.00 + $16,875.00 + $2,500.00 = $28,750.00
• $28,750 ÷ 4 = $7,187.50 per quarter
The fee includes the time and activities necessary to work with your attorney and/or accountant in
reaching an agreement on solutions, as well as assisting them in the implementation of all appropriate
documents. We are not responsible for attorney or accounting fees charged to you as a result of the
above activities.
Fees for illiquid assets held within a client’s billable account: Updated valuations for illiquid assets are

obtained once per year. Therefore, although fees will be billed to the client quarterly, the valuation
updates occur annually. For example, real estate partnerships will be reviewed annually in Q3, based on
the most recent valuation provided by the general partner from the current calendar year. Updates will be
applied as of June 30 and carried forward until the next annual review. Adjustments below cost are
considered temporary and will be revisited at each annual review in Q3.
Management fees will never increase above those calculated on original cost; they remain flat when
properties appreciate. However, if an investment is revalued downward, fees are reduced accordingly.
Compensation for our services will be calculated in accordance with the terms of your Advisory
Agreement. We may modify the terms of the Agreement upon 30 days written notice to you, and as
prescribed in the Agreement. We, along with all Investment Advisors are required to disclose to their
clients that lower fees for comparable services may be available from other sources.
5b: Fee Payments Options
Investment Management Fees
SoundView Advisors shall charge an annual fee based upon a percentage of the market value of the assets
being managed. The annual fee shall be charged quarterly, based upon the market value of the assets at
the start of trading, on the first day of the quarter (Jan 1, Apr 1, Jul 1, Oct 1). Our fees are generally paid
directly from your account by the custodian when we submit an invoice to them. If there is insufficient
cash in your account to pay your fees, an equal balance of securities in your portfolio may be sold to pay
our fee. In rare cases, SoundView will instead directly invoice our clients for payment.
5c: Third Party Fees
You are responsible for the payment of all third-party fees (i.e. sub-advisor, custodian fees, mutual fund
fees, transaction fees, private placement fee, etc.). Those fees are separate and distinct from the fees we
charge. See Item 12 – Brokerage Practices for more information about brokerage transactions.
All brokerage commissions, stock transfer fees, and other similar charges incurred in connection with
transactions for the account will be paid out of the assets in the account and are in addition to the
investment management fees paid to us. While we take measures to ensure the fees charged are accurate,
it is your responsibility to ensure the amount of fee charged is correct. In addition to statements sent by
us, you will receive statements directly from these brokers, custodians or mutual funds or other
investments you hold. We strongly urge you to compare these statements for accuracy.
5d: Fee Payments
Investment Management Fees
Our fees are paid quarterly, as discussed in Item 5b above, and are calculated by applying 25% of the
annual percentage rate to the market value of the account at the start of trading on the first business day
of the current quarter. The market value is the sum of the values of all assets in the account, not adjusted
by any margin debt. Fees for partial quarters at the commencement or termination of our agreement will
be billed or refunded on a pro-rated basis contingent on the number of days the account was open during
the quarter. Quarterly fee adjustments for the addition or removal of significant assets will be performed
on a case-by-case basis.

ITEM 7 – TYPES OF CLIENTS
SoundView Advisors generally provides asset management and financial planning services to the
following types of clients:
§ Individuals
§ High-Net-Worth Individuals
Minimum Account Size
SoundView Advisors does not have an account minimum. However, our minimum fee is usually
appropriate only for clients with significant assets and/or income. |
